Asbestos Attorneys

While asbestos usage declined in the 1970s, exposure to this dangerous mineral can cause life-threatening conditions like mesothelioma. New York residents should contact a mesothelioma attorney in the event that they suspect they or family members have been exposed to asbestos.

Asbestos lawyers can sue building or worksite owners, manufacturers of products containing asbestos and other responsible parties. Some attorneys specialize on filing claims for veterans' benefits and trust funds compensation.

Workers' Compensation

Workers who have been injured and sickened by asbestos exposure may be able to file for workers compensation benefits. The benefits of a workers' comp claim can include medical expenses including partial wages, as well as other expenses related to work-related injuries. However, workers' comp claims aren't the best option for those who are exposed to asbestos since they have a short time limit to claim and also offer less benefits in comparison to mesothelioma or personal injury lawsuits.

An experienced lawyer can determine if an illness involving asbestos constitutes a work-related injury and if an individual is eligible for workers comp. An attorney can also explain state-specific workers' compensation laws and assist in meeting the deadlines that are required which differ by state. An attorney can also advise on other legal options to obtain compensation, such filing an asbestos lawsuit or a mesothelioma fund claim.

A lawyer can determine the most likely sources for liability in the event of an asbestos-related illness. Asbestos is a fibrous substance that can lead to serious health issues, including asbestosis and mesothelioma. An attorney can look into the history of work performed by the client and determine the potential asbestos exposure locations. Most likely employers for people who suffers from an asbestos-related disease are construction and demolition companies, shipyards, power plants and schools as well as other public works facilities.

Asbestos fibers may become airborne, and employees and people visiting a construction site could inhale them. The microscopic fibers of asbestos can get lodged in the lungs as well as other internal organs which can cause inflammation and scarring which can lead to tumors, cancers and other illnesses. Many asbestos sufferers don't realize that their ailments are related to their exposure for years.

A New York workers compensation attorney can assist clients in getting the financial assistance they require, while also pursuing justice against negligent employers. This is particularly important for individuals who suffer from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ses. Asbestos patients often must quit their jobs due to their health issues and might also face additional costs such as funeral expenses or the caregiving of family members. An experienced attorney can help them obtain the full and fair amount of compensation.

Personal Injury

Asbestos lawyers assist victims who were exposed to asbestos but are now suffering a disease like mesothelioma. The condition develops 15 to 60 years after exposure and can be fatal. In addition to filing a lawsuit against the company that caused exposure, asbestos victims could be eligible to receive financial compensation from asbestos victim trust funds.

Asbestos is made up of a thin, strong fibre. The resistance of the mineral to heat, fire and chemicals made it a prized product for industrial producers in the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turers did not disclose or actively conceal asbestos' dangers and led to the deaths of thousands of Americans.

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ease such as mesothelioma, or lung cancer, are able to file a personal injury lawsuit against the companies who manufactured or distributed the deadly substance. The lawsuits se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ering.

New York law generally gives plaintiffs 3 years from the date they were diagnosed to file a lawsuit for personal injury. However, this statute of limitations is often tolled in asbestos cases because symptoms usually do not manifest for 30 to 50 years after the initial exposure.

Expert mesothelioma lawyers can help victims and their families in determining the exact source of exposure. Using the nationwide resources of national asbestos firms they can assist victims understand when and where their exposure occurred.

Wrongful Death

If someone dies as a result of asbestos exposure or exposure to asbestos, their family can make a claim for wrongful death. This type of lawsuit could be filed on behalf of a deceased estate regardless of whether or not the deceased had an effective will. A wrongful death lawyer could help family members receive compensation from those responsible.

These claims are brought against property owners and employers who neglected to keep workers protected from asbestos. In these cases, the main problem is that asbestos particles inhaled cause fibrosis to the lung's lining. Over time, fibrosis can turn malignant and cause mesothelioma or other cancers. Asbestos wrongful-death lawyers must prove that the defendant's negligence caused the asbestos compensation-related illness. They must also demonstrate that the mesothelioma was a direct result of exposure to asbestos. This requires accessing medical records, contacting witnesses and getting documentation from the place of work where the deceased worked.

Attorneys who specialize in wrongful death cases involving asbestos exposure will ensure that their clients receive the full compensation they deserve. Compensation can be used to cover many expenses, including medical expenses and lost wages. Compensation for mesothelioma patients can be used to pay for funeral expenses and the loss of companionship. Compensation is also offered through asbestos trust funds.
